**Ticket — Vault lockout blocking validator plugin signing**

The Gravelock vault holding signing keys for the Fennwright validator plugin system is sealed after a node restart. Third-party validators cannot be signed or published until it is reopened, so the plugin registry is effectively frozen. No evidence of tampering; audit logs show a clean shutdown. Security review is requested before unsealing to confirm the access policy is unchanged. Per procedure, unsealing requires the recovery passphrase, which is appended directly below this line.

unlock words, fawig-bagef: olidor-holir-istox-holath-tamys-quenion-giliel

## Changelog — Tidebreak CRM 7.9

Heads up, support folks: dedupe now runs automatically on import instead of waiting for the nightly job. Matching got stricter too — fuzzy name matching is off by default, so fewer surprise merges. Customers who liked the old behavior can flip it back per workspace. Here are the defaults that ship with 7.9.

deployment values, hawip-hawep:
[kasdor]
host = kasdor.torvastack.corp
user = kasdor_svc
database = kasdor_prod

Quarterly Planning Note — Venlow Retirement

Finance team: we are retiring the Venlow scanner line at the end of Q3. Final production run ships in July; warranty support continues eighteen months after. Expect a one-time charge of roughly 2.1M for tooling and residual stock, booked in Q3. Revenue impact is modest — the line contributed under 4% last year. Please update forecasts and flag any contract penalties with Oakhurst distributors. The rationale behind the timing follows.

internal memo for kafof-tadup: Headcount on the Juleth team goes from 44 to 91 by the end of May. Gross margin on Juleth came in at 20 percent against a plan of 64 percent.